Output 623ae33b0c21f9140c6c537b378ea65acec1eb3754c6f8f5f01a14ba916e01ba:1

value
6643435
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e8cfce11f10e5621853a6bf2f2e077fac43c1a04 OP_EQUALVERIFY OP_CHECKSIG
address
1NDzi3hPveLFdrnoNVSX7duze5nV5idrfr
transaction
623ae33b0c21f9140c6c537b378ea65acec1eb3754c6f8f5f01a14ba916e01ba
spent
true